Freigeben über


STORAGE_READ_CAPACITY-Struktur

Enthält Informationen zur Größe eines Geräts. Dies wird vom IOCTL_STORAGE_READ_CAPACITY-Steuerelementcode zurückgegeben.

Syntax

typedef struct _STORAGE_READ_CAPACITY {
  ULONG         Version;
  ULONG         Size;
  ULONG         BlockLength;
  LARGE_INTEGER NumberOfBlocks;
  LARGE_INTEGER DiskLength;
} STORAGE_READ_CAPACITY, *PSTORAGE_READ_CAPACITY;

Member

Version

Die Version dieser Struktur. Der Aufrufer muss diesen Member auf sizeof(STORAGE_READ_CAPACITY)festlegen.

Größe

Die Größe der zurückgegebenen Daten.

BlockLength

Die Anzahl der Bytes pro Block.

NumberOfBlocks

Die Gesamtanzahl der Blöcke auf dem Datenträger.

DiskLength

Die Datenträgergröße in Byte.

Bemerkungen

Die Headerdatei Ntddstor.h ist im Windows Driver Kit (WDK) verfügbar.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client)
Windows Vista
Unterstützte Mindestversion (Server)
Windows Server 2008, Windows Server 2003 mit SP1
Header
Ntddstor.h

Siehe auch

IOCTL_STORAGE_READ_CAPACITY